table表名 Fields (字段1) 2010-01-01 08:00:00:00 2010-01-01 12:00:00:00 2010-01-01 08:01:00:00 对于上面的表,我想把字段1数据有2010-01-01的日期替换成2011-02-28,后面的时间要保持不变.请问这SQL语句如何实现?请高手指点,谢谢.
sql怎么批量替换字段里的字符串的?
方法一:varchar和nvarchar类型是支持replace,所以如果你的text不超过8000可以先转换成前面两种类型再使用replace 替换 text ntext 数据类型字段的语句 。update 表名 set 字段名=replace(cast(与前面一样的字段名 as varchar(8000)) ,'原本内容','想要替换成什么')方法二:update [表名] set 字段名 =...
sql中如何批量替换字段里的字符串?
'cccc')where字段名like'aaa*bbb'\\x0d\\x0a\\x0d\\x0a当然,这个模糊查询是access里的,如果是sqlserver或oracle等,那个*是要替换成%的\\x0d\\x0a\\x0d\\x0a---补充---\\x0d\\x0a按你说的意思\\x0d\\x0aaccess:\\x0d\\x0aupdate表名set字段名='A'where字段名like'aaa*bbb'\\x0d\\x0a...
sql怎么批量替换字段里的有不同字符的字符串的?
update table set fields = bbb where fields like 'aaaa___bbb'(3个短下划线)
...用sql语句执行一张表中某字段进行修改 拜托了各位大神帮忙解答_百度...
使用 REPLACE替换乱?和。为为空再去空你试试.
...段想修改数据库中的数据(带参数)拜托了各位 谢谢
你都没有执行怎么能修改成功呢.在 cmd1.Parameters.Add("@name",SqlDbType.NVarChar).Value = textBox1.Text;后面加上 cmd.ExecuteNonQuery();返回int型大于1就修改成功了。
mssql 批量替换字段SQL语句
use sd201n_20008;update detailbillflow set caculateflag = 0;
SQL2005 批量替换 RePlace 使用通配符的问题
update tableA set fieldA= RePlace(fieldA ,'ak0','') 直接这样就行了,它会把字段里面所有的ak0 换成‘’
跪求sql高手进!!拼接sql语句时,遇到变量含有特殊字符串时怎么办?
SELECT * FROM T WHERE F LIKE '1!_1!_%' escape '!';我只是举例告诉你特殊字符该如何转义。escape '!' 表示用!转义
MSSQL字段数字为N如何整个字段全部减去1000拜托了各位 谢谢_百度...
update table set N=N-1000;
在sql server2000中,如何把整型字段转换成字符串型字段?
如果只是输出时转换的话,可以用CAST 或 CONVERT函数来转换,如:SELECT CAST(整形字段 AS nvarchar(20))或 SELECT CONVERT(nvarchar(20), 整形字段)如果是要将字段类型改为字符串的话,可以用语句,也可以直接在设计器里改,用语句的话,用:ALTER TABLE 表名 ALTER COLUMN 整形字段 nvarchar(20)...